What are Small Cargo Containers?

Small cargo containers are typically defined as containers that are less than 20 feet in length and have a capability of less than 1,000 cubic feet. These containers are created to be compact and lightweight, making them easy to transport and shop. They are typically utilized for shipping and keeping smaller sized amounts of cargo, such as bundles, pallets, and devices.

Types of Small Cargo Containers

There are several types of small cargo containers offered, including:

  • Dry containers: These containers are developed for shipping and storing dry products, such as plans and pallets.
  • Cooled containers: These containers are designed for shipping and storing perishable goods, such as food and pharmaceuticals.
  • Open-top containers: These containers have an open top, making them ideal for shipping and keeping extra-large or heavy cargo.
  • Flat rack containers: These containers have a flat rack, making them perfect for shipping and saving heavy or extra-large cargo.
